Much of the government's technology isn't accessible, internal report finds
"Less than 40% of the government's most-viewed public webpages are fully accessible, according to a new report by the General Services Administration. Overall, the federal government's technology, including internal webpages, hardware, software, videos and electronic documents, scores only a 1.96 average across a 5-point scale, although accessibility varies widely across agencies."
"Inside the government, funding constraints, staffing shortages and workforce turnover are all decreasing the capacity to improve accessibility, the GSA report states. Over 386,800 federal employees left the federal government last year, according to data from the Office of Personnel Management."
"Approximately half of agencies reported that they do not routinely test their technology for accessibility. Usability testing with people who have disabilities is 'rare,' the report says, as is mandatory digital accessibility training for relevant employees."
"Despite overall low ratings, some agencies scored very well on their technology's accessibility. The Social Security Administration, for example, reported that 100% of its top-viewed tech conforms with accessibility guidance."
The federal government's technology scores only 1.96 out of 5 on accessibility standards, with fewer than 40% of most-viewed public webpages fully accessible to people with disabilities. Section 508 of the Rehabilitation Act mandates that government technology be accessible for over 70 million Americans with disabilities. Barriers to compliance include funding constraints, staffing shortages, and high workforce turnover. Approximately half of agencies do not routinely test technology for accessibility, and usability testing with disabled individuals is rare. Mandatory digital accessibility training for employees is uncommon. However, some agencies like the Social Security Administration achieve 100% accessibility compliance on their top-viewed technology.
